Kamu tahu nggak? Belajar coding itu nggak cuma soal ngetik baris-baris kode doang. Di balik itu, kamu juga bakal belajar logika, nyusun struktur, sampai ngasah kemampuan buat nyelesain masalah dengan kreatif! Nah, di artikel ini, kita bakal bahas 10 cara belajar coding cepat dan efektif : untuk pemula yang bisa bantu kamu mulai dari nol. Dari pilih bahasa pemrograman yang cocok sampai skill coding kamu makin jago tiap harinya. Yuk, simak sampai habis 10 Cara belajar coding, Warga Bimbingan!
1. Mempelajari Konsep Dasar Coding
Konsep dasar coding adalah fondasi penting yang wajib kamu kuasai sebelum masuk ke teknik yang lebih rumit. Pemahaman yang baik tentang konsep ini akan sangat membantu dalam menyusun kode yang lebih kompleks dan menghindari kesalahan dasar.
- Variabel: Wadah penyimpanan data yang memungkinkan kode untuk menyimpan nilai yang bisa berubah-ubah.
- Tipe Data: Mengklasifikasikan data seperti angka, teks, atau boolean agar sesuai dengan kebutuhan program.
- Syntax: Aturan penulisan kode agar dapat dimengerti oleh komputer.
- Struktur Data: Cara mengorganisir dan menyimpan data secara efisien, seperti array atau dictionary.
- Tools: Program seperti IDE dan debugger yang membantu menulis dan menguji kode.
Dasar-dasar ini adalah pondasi yang akan memudahkan perjalanan coding kamu nantinya.
2. Tentukan Bahasa Pemrograman yang Sesuai dengan Tujuanmu
Setelah memahami dasar-dasar coding, langkah berikutnya adalah memilih bahasa pemrograman yang cocok dengan tujuanmu. Setiap bahasa pemrograman memiliki keunggulan tersendiri, tergantung pada bidang yang ingin kamu tekuni:
- Front-End Web Developer: HTML, CSS, JavaScript
- Back-End Developer: Python, Java, PHP
- Data Science: Python, R
- Mobile Development: Swift (iOS), Kotlin (Android)
Mulai dengan satu bahasa yang sesuai dengan minat atau tujuanmu, lalu perdalam kemampuan di sana sebelum beralih ke bahasa lain.
3. Belajar dan Kuasai Dasar-Dasar Logika Pemrograman
Logika pemrograman adalah kemampuan berpikir yang sangat penting dalam coding. Untuk membangun logika yang kuat, kamu bisa berlatih dengan menyelesaikan soal-soal algoritma atau memecahkan masalah kecil secara terstruktur.
Latihan logika secara rutin akan membuatmu lebih mudah memahami kode yang lebih kompleks nantinya.
4. Manfaatkan Platform Belajar Coding Online
Di era digital, banyak platform belajar coding yang bisa kamu akses, baik yang gratis maupun berbayar. Platform ini menyediakan pembelajaran yang terstruktur dari level pemula hingga mahir, misalnya:
- Codecademy: Untuk belajar secara interaktif dari dasar.
- freeCodeCamp: Berisi proyek dan latihan untuk mengasah kemampuan coding.
- Coursera dan Udacity: Platform dengan kursus dari universitas atau profesional industri.
Belajar lewat platform online ini memungkinkan kamu untuk belajar kapan saja dan di mana saja, dengan materi yang telah disusun secara sistematis.
5. Ikut Komunitas Coding
Belajar sendirian memang bisa, tapi akan lebih seru kalau bergabung dengan komunitas. Di komunitas, kamu bisa bertanya, berbagi pengalaman, atau bahkan belajar dari kesalahan orang lain. Beberapa komunitas yang populer antara lain:
- Stack Overflow: Tempat tanya jawab seputar coding dari berbagai level.
- GitHub: Platform berbagi proyek dan kolaborasi dalam pengembangan kode.
- Grup Telegram atau Discord: Banyak grup yang didedikasikan untuk pemula coding yang saling
mendukung dan berbagi ilmu, Dengan komunitas, kamu bisa terus termotivasi dan dapat insight baru dalam belajar coding.
6. Praktikkan dengan Proyek Kecil
Setelah memahami dasar dan memilih bahasa, saatnya mulai praktek! Jangan cuma belajar teori, cobalah membuat proyek-proyek kecil seperti:
- To-Do List App: Aplikasi sederhana untuk mencatat tugas harian.
- Kalkulator Sederhana: Aplikasi yang memungkinkan kamu untuk berlatih logika dan operasi dasar.
- Website Portfolio: Cocok untuk belajar HTML, CSS, dan JavaScript, sekaligus membangun portofolio coding.
Proyek kecil ini akan membantu kamu mengaplikasikan teori yang sudah dipelajari dan meningkatkan kepercayaan diri untuk proyek yang lebih besar.
7. Gunakan Sumber Belajar Tambahan (Tutorial, Buku, dan Video)
Belajar coding nggak harus dari satu sumber aja. Kombinasi dari berbagai media belajar seperti tutorial video, buku, atau blog bisa membantu kamu memahami konsep dari sudut pandang yang berbeda. Beberapa sumber tambahan yang recommended:
- YouTube: Channel coding gratis yang interaktif dan mudah diikuti.
- Buku Coding: Banyak buku dasar coding yang menjelaskan konsep dengan sangat detail.
- Artikel atau Blog: Banyak tulisan yang menyajikan tips dan trik coding dari pengalaman programmer profesional.
Dengan belajar dari berbagai sumber, kamu bisa menyesuaikan dengan gaya belajar yang paling cocok buatmu.
8. Gunakan Debugger untuk Memahami Kesalahan Kode
Kesalahan atau error adalah bagian dari proses belajar coding. Jangan khawatir kalau kamu menemukan error, malah ini adalah kesempatan untuk belajar lebih dalam.
Pelajari cara menggunakan debugger, baik yang bawaan dari IDE atau ekstensi khusus, untuk melacak kesalahan dalam kode. Debugger akan membantumu memahami bagian mana yang menyebabkan error dan bagaimana cara memperbaikinya.
Error adalah teman, bukan halangan! Setiap kali kamu berhasil menemukan dan memperbaiki error, skill kamu akan semakin terasah.
9. Tingkatkan dengan Mengerjakan Tantangan Coding
Saat sudah cukup nyaman dengan konsep dasar, tentang dirimu dengan ikut coding challenge. Banyak platform yang menyediakan soal coding dengan berbagai tingkat kesulitan, seperti:
- HackerRank: Menyediakan tantangan coding di berbagai bahasa pemrograman.
- Codewars: Latihan coding berbasis level, semakin banyak soal yang kamu selesaikan, semakin tinggi levelmu.
- LeetCode: Platform populer untuk latihan coding, terutama bagi yang ingin masuk dunia kerja di bidang IT.
Tantangan coding ini akan melatih kemampuanmu dalam memecahkan masalah dan meningkatkan logika pemrograman.
10. Tetap Konsisten dan Berlatih Secara Rutin
Coding bukan hal yang bisa dikuasai dalam sehari, jadi penting untuk tetap berlatih setiap hari atau sesering mungkin.
Luangkan waktu untuk coding secara rutin, meskipun hanya satu atau dua jam per hari. Semakin sering kamu berlatih, semakin cepat kamu terbiasa dengan pola pikir pemrograman.
Ingat, perjalanan belajar coding adalah proses yang berkelanjutan. Jangan terburu-buru dan nikmati prosesnya. Dengan konsistensi, kamu pasti bisa menguasai coding dan mencapai tujuanmu!
Penutup
Nah, itulah 10 Cara Belajar Coding Cepat Dan Efektif : Untuk Pemula yang dapat kamu gunakan. artikel ini sendiri sangat membantu bagi pemula untuk belajar coding dengan cepat dan efektif.
Semoga 10 cara tadi bisa membatu anda. Jika anda membutuhkan sebuah website, percayakan kebutuhan website anda kepada kami, penyedia jasa pembuatan website terbaik di Surabaya!
jangan ragu untuk menghubungi kami di whatsapp untuk mengenal dunia pemrograman!
kunjungi juga website kami yang lainnya:
- studio : studio.gitech-indonesia.co.id
- keamanan : security.gitech-indonesia.co.id
- serviskita : serviskita.com